[HTML][HTML] WhoGEM: an admixture-based prediction machine accurately predicts quantitative functional traits in plants

L Gentzbittel, C Ben, M Mazurier, MG Shin, T Lorenz… - Genome biology, 2019 - Springer
The explosive growth of genomic data provides an opportunity to make increased use of
sequence variations for phenotype prediction. We have developed a prediction machine for
quantitative phenotypes (WhoGEM) that overcomes some of the bottlenecks limiting the
current methods. We demonstrated its performance by predicting quantitative disease
resistance and quantitative functional traits in the wild model plant species, Medicago
truncatula, using geographical locations as covariates for admixture analysis. The method's …
